Is listing my shares free?
Yes. Every listing starts with a 7-day free trial with full visibility. After the trial, a small M-Pesa subscription (KES 20/day, KES 100/week, or KES 250/month) keeps the listing visible and unlocks buyer contact details.
Does SaccoShares complete the share transfer?
No. SaccoShares connects buyers and sellers; the transfer itself is completed by the SACCO under its own by-laws. See our How It Works guide for the full process.
How do I know a listing is genuine?
We check that listing fields are correctly formatted, but we do not verify that a seller owns the shares they list. Always confirm the seller's share balance directly with the SACCO before agreeing to anything. Full detail in our Verification Policy.
Where do the SACCO financial figures come from?
From each SACCO's own published annual report or audited financial statements, reviewed by our team before publishing. See Data Methodology for how each figure is sourced and defined.
How does payment work?
Seller subscriptions are paid via M-Pesa STK push directly from your phone. Payments are non-refundable once access is activated, and subscriptions do not renew automatically — you pay again when you want to extend visibility.
Can buyers see my phone number?
Your contact details stay masked until you choose to respond to an inquiry, or until a buyer sends one with their own contact details attached.
